Department Welcomes New Associate Professor Maggie E.C. Jones

Published: 22 October 2025

The Department of Economics is pleased to announce that Professor Maggie E.C. Jones will be joining our faculty as an Associate Professor in August 2025. Professor Jones is currently an Assistant Professor in the Department of Economics at Emory University and a Faculty Research Fellow at the National Bureau of Economic Research. She holds a PhD in Economics from Queen's University (2018) and has established herself as a leading scholar in economic history, labor economics, and the economics of education. Her research focuses on understanding the persistence of socioeconomic inequalities between groups in North America, with particular emphasis on skill accumulation and discrimination. She has published extensively in top-tier journals including the Quarterly Journal of Economics, Review of Economic Studies, and Economics of Education Review. Her notable work includes groundbreaking studies on the Civil Rights Movement, the intergenerational legacy of Indian Residential Schools, and the economic impacts of historical policies on Indigenous communities. She has been particularly recognized for her research on "The Slaughter of the Bison and Reversal of Fortunes on the Great Plains" and her work on access to public accommodations during the Civil Rights era. Professor Jones's scholarship has been supported by the National Bureau of Economic Research, where she serves as a Faculty Research Fellow. We look forward to welcoming Professor Jones to 黑料社 this fall.
